💆‍♀️ Overview: The Sun Princess Spa Experience

The Lotus Spa on Sun Princess is modern, calm, and beautifully designed — and unlike some cruise spas, it doesn’t feel chaotic or sales‑driven. Treatments book up fast, especially on sea days, so the best time to grab deals is Day 1, when Princess often runs a “first‑day promotion.”

Brandon and I jumped on it immediately.

Tips for Booking Spa Treatments on Sun Princess

  • Book Day 1 promotions — they’re the best deals.

  • Book before you board for the best times - there are sometimes specials

  • Sea days fill up fast — book early.

  • Couples massages sell out first.

  • Use onboard credit strategically (ours covered treatments + products).

  • Visit the thermal suite early morning or late afternoon for the quietest vibe.
